With the current schedule system, I was wondering would it be possible to get your civilians trained with some basic military skills?

Let's say you have a fortress of about 100 dwarfs. Would it be possible to set a certain amount (5 for example) of the civilian dwarfs to train military skills? This could be set per month, like with military, but without needing to draft anyone. You could have the civilians train the wrestling and dodging, or with the use of crossbow, axe or what ever it is pick falls under (spear?) if they are equipped with said weapons for job. That way they would have basic self defense skills, and be trained to use the weapons they carry already. Ideally the system would randomly pick 5 civilians each month for the militia training (maybe preference to those who are without job at the time). Or maybe pick the ones with lowest skills, so to get whole fortress skilled a bit.

I'd love to see sort of real military (drafted soldiers), and a separate civilian militia, that has some basic training in self defense and in weapons they have.

Considering the dwarfs nature, and dangers of fantasy world, I don't see it as improper.

You can do this now, but you need to manually set everything.  I'd like to have a automatical "train x dwarfs per month based on y" style option.  Do you think this sort of thing could be done?
